I know the general consensus that people disapprove the deal strongly, but I wonder how many people generally just looked at hockeyDB and made their mind up without digging further.
 

 

I'm not saying Highmore will blow your pants off, but learning from my own experience when I first reacted to Vanek for Motte deal I hated it and made an automatic decision to hate the deal. But once I decided to look into the actual player and see who he really was not just by looking at the stats but the research on the player, realized that Motte wasn't too bad a guy...lol.

 

I'm not happy we gave up Gaudette, but I turn my attention now to who is Matthew Highmore, he isn't a dumpster fire of a player either as some are making it out to be. But what I see is a guy who works hard, a player who goes to the dirty areas, not a lot of flash and finish in his game, but his determination allows him to get looks.  He skates hard, responsible defensively, and can be trusted in his own end of the ice. Again Im not saying this was a worth while trade for Gaudette, but Highmore isn't a total plug either. I can see elements of why our team was attracted to his style of play.

 

The gist from me is....you can hate what Benning is doing thats fine, but don't knock the player til we understandd who Highmore is and before we even get a chance to see him.  Who knows, maybe his style of play will flourish more in a system that is more conducive to his strengths.
